According to 6Wresearch internal database and industry insights, the Global Protein Chip Market was valued at USD 1 Billion in 2024 and is expected to reach USD 1.5 Billion by 2031, growing at a compound annual growth rate of 5.70% during the forecast period (2025-2031).
The global protein chip market is experiencing significant growth driven by increasing demand for personalized medicine, advancements in proteomics research, and rising focus on early disease detection. Protein chips offer high-throughput protein analysis, enabling researchers to study protein-protein interactions, biomarker discovery, and drug development. Key players in the market are investing in developing innovative products with enhanced capabilities, such as increased sensitivity and multiplexing, to cater to the diverse needs of the pharmaceutical and biotechnology industries. North America dominates the market due to the presence of major biotechnology companies and research institutions. However, Asia-Pacific is expected to witness rapid growth due to the expanding biopharmaceutical sector and increasing research activities in countries like China and India. Overall, the global protein chip market is poised for substantial expansion in the coming years.

The Global Protein Chip Market faces several challenges including high costs associated with protein chip technology, limited standardization in protein chip analysis techniques, and the complexity of data interpretation from protein chip experiments. The initial investment required for protein chip technology can be a barrier for smaller research facilities and academic institutions. Additionally, the lack of standardized protocols for protein chip analysis can lead to variability in results across different studies, impacting the reliability and reproducibility of findings. Furthermore, the vast amount of data generated by protein chip experiments requires sophisticated bioinformatics tools and expertise for accurate interpretation, posing a challenge for researchers without specialized training in data analysis. Addressing these challenges will be crucial for the continued growth and adoption of protein chip technology in the global market.
